I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E DISTRICT OF DELAWARE MICHAEL A. JOY, Plaintiff, v. HEALTHCARE C.M.S., and WARDEN RAPHAEL WILLIAMS, Defendants. : : : C.A. No. 07-405 JJF : : TRIAL BY JURY OF 12 DEMANDED : : : : :
DEFENDANT CMS'S FIRST SET OF REQUESTS FOR PRODUCTION OF DOCUMENTS DIRECTED TO PLAINTIFF Defendant Correctional Medical Services, Inc. ("CMS") by and through its undersigned counsel, requests production of the following documents within thirty (30) days from the date hereof at the offices of Balick & Balick LLC, 711 King Street, Wilmington, Delaware1: 1. All documents referred to in Plaintiffs' Answers to Interrogatories.
RESPONSE:
2.
Copies of all documents which are relevant, in whole or in part, to
plaintiff's claim for damages (including but not limited to medical reports, income and tax records). RESPONSE:
1
The instructions and definitions set forth in Defendant's Interrogatories Directed to Plaintiff are incorporated herein by reference.
